A minor accident is one where there is limited damage to the vehicle, and where there aren’t injuries to involved parties.
A major accident is one where there are injuries/bodily harm to individuals involved.
Even if you feel as though you came out of the accident unscathed, it is a good idea to follow up with your physician, as there might be injuries that are not readily apparent.
If you are not certain of what your insurance policy covers, ask your insurer. More often than not, you will be referred to a trained claims advisor who will help you with filing your claim. In general, as long as you have all the correct paperwork, filing a claim should be easy. Here’s what you’ll need:
Once you submit all of the necessary paperwork, an insurance adjuster will evaluate the damage to your vehicle, provide an estimate of the cost of repairs, and let you know what your insurance company will cover.
As stated earlier, you must file a Collision Report Form with the police if the damage is estimated to be more than $2000. You will then be given a damage certificate, which is required before any auto body shop can start to repair the car.
